我愿意在某些项目中使用OpenACC。我不确定可能的架构。
正式地,使用PGI编译器,加速器可以是多核CPU或Nvidia Tesla GPU 。 还有其他可能的目标吗?(最终使用其他编译器)
我认为pgcc曾经与Radeon GPU兼容。 我看到一个使用Nvidia Quadro的项目。 Nvidia Geforce也兼容吗?
答案 0 :(得分:0)
我记得OpenACC也支持Radeon GPU,但不是很好,我没有尝试过GPU,原因之一是近年来NVIDIA收购了PGI公司,所以PGI编译器非常支持NVIDIA GPU,< / p>
第二个问题:每个NVIDIA GPU都有2.1或3.5的计算能力,而且越高越好,我有一台旧笔记本电脑(我5年前买了它)的NVIDIA GT630M具有2.1的计算能力(几乎是最低计算能力),它也可以使用PGI编译器,我认为它属于Geforce系列
您可以从OpenACC官方网站和Nvidia网站上找到更多信息,以确认您的GPU是否受支持